"Continuing our record of delivering India's highest growth rates, we will restore India to 8 per cent plus growth rate within 3 years," the manifesto had said, adding that government would continue to take firm action to control inflation even in difficult global economic scenario.
Confederation of Indian Industry (CII) welcomed the manifesto which focuses on the aspirations of the common man.
“The rights to health, to pensions and to housing are three major initiatives promised by the Congress, which will go a long way to support inclusive growth,” said CII President Kris Gopalakrishnan.
He also emphasised his hope on the introduction and implementation of new tax policy sooner.
“Importantly for industry, the manifesto has committed to introduce the Goods and Services Tax Code Bill and a new Direct Tax Code Bill in Parliament and ensure that they are enacted within one year” he said.
Meanwhile, Federation of Indian Chambers of Commerce and Industry (FICCI) said the manifesto provides aspirational vision on many key concerns facing the economic life of the nation and the people.
“Inclusive growth is an imperative however the wide variety of rights must be only based on sound economic health of the country,” said FICCI President Sidharth Birla. (KNN/ST)
